Read-only memory (ROM) is a type of non-volatile memory used in computers and other electronic devices. Data stored in ROM cannot be electronically modified after the manufacture of the memory device. Read-only memory is useful for storing software that is rarely changed during the life of the system, also known as firmware.

Transformer read-only storage (TROS) was a type of read-only memory (ROM) used between the mid-1940s to the late 1960s, prior to the common use of semiconductor ROM. TROS consisted of wires fed through and around transformer cores.

A control store is the part of a CPU's control unit that stores the CPU's microprogram.It is usually accessed by a microsequencer.A control store implementation whose contents are unalterable is known as a Read Only Memory (ROM) or Read Only Storage (ROS); one whose contents are alterable is known as a Writable Control Store (WCS).
CD-ROM drives are rated with a speed factor relative to music CDs. If a CD-ROM is read at the same rotational speed as an audio CD, the data transfer rate is 150 Kbyte/s, commonly called "1×" (with constant linear velocity, short "CLV"). At this data rate, the track moves along under the laser spot at about 1.2 m/s.
In optical storage, three types of storage are usually recognized, and given customary abbreviations: read-only ("ROM"), Write once ("R") and read/writable ("RW", or for Blu-ray, "E" for "erasable"). Examples: CD-ROM represents the CD format, in its pre-recorded "read only" use; DVD+R represents a DVD "+" disc which can be written once only
